Depressions involving the central portion of endplates of multiple thoracic vertebral bodies giving rise to H shape.
Case Discussion
Focal central vertebral body endplate depression due to microinfarcts gives rise to the H-shaped vertebral sign, found in patients with sickle cell disease.
